Where is the longest bridge in the world located? 🔊
The longest bridge in the world is the Danyang–Kunshan Grand Bridge, located in China. It spans approximately 164.8 kilometers (102.4 miles) and is part of the Beijing–Shanghai High-Speed Railway. This bridge was completed in 2010 and officially opened in 2011. Its construction showcases remarkable engineering and design, enabling high-speed trains to traverse wetlands, rice paddies, and urban areas. The bridge addresses transportation needs in one of China’s most populous regions, significantly reducing travel times and contributing to economic development in the area.
